WebDescription: Homo sapiens parkinson protein 7 (PARK7), transcript variant 2, mRNA. RefSeq Summary (NM_001123377): The product of this gene belongs to the peptidase C56 family of proteins. It acts as a positive regulator of androgen receptor-dependent transcription. It may also function as a redox-sensitive chaperone, as a sensor for … WebThe DJ-1 protein was originally linked with Parkinson's disease and is now known to have antioxidant functions. The protein has three redox-sensitive cysteine residues, which are involved in its dimerisation and functional properties. A mildly oxidised form of DJ-1 is the …
WebDJ-1 is a small, ubiquitously expressed protein in the brain that exists as a homodimer in the cytoplasm, mitochondria, and nucleus . The DJ-1 gene has been identified as the pathogenic gene in familial Parkinson’s disease and was later found to show neuroprotective effects in neurodegenerative diseases [29,30].
